OPENING OF A PLANT FOR THE PRODUCTION OF CEMENT AND MINERAL GROUTS FOR JSW MINES On 27 January 2021 PGWiR commissioned a plant for the production of cement and mineral grouts for JSW mines. The value of the project amounted to PLN 3.5 million. The production capacity allows for production of 15 thousand tons of grout per year and is able to meet the demand of JSW’s mines.

EXTENSION OF THE EMPLOYMENT GUARANTEE HELD BY JSW EMPLOYEES On 30 March 2021, the JSW Management Board adopted a resolution to extend the term of validity of the Collective Bargaining Agreement of 5 May 2011 pertaining to the employment guarantee held by JSW employees.
On 31 March 2021 the JSW Management Board signed a Collective Agreement with Representative Trade Union Organizations operating in JSW. The Agreement provides for employment guarantees for all JSW employees for a term of 10 years starting from the date of execution of the Agreement. INCREASE OF SALARY RATES FOR JSW EMPLOYEES On 28 April 2021 the JSW Management Board made a decision to introduce as of 1 July 2021 an increase in base salary rates by 3.4% for all JSW employees. This decision means that the labor costs in JSW will increase by approx. PLN 110.0 million per annum.

CO-FUNDING AGREEMENTS WITH NATIONAL FUND FOR ENVIRONMENTAL PROTECTION AND WATER MANAGEMENT On 20 July 2021, JSW signed with NFOŚiGW an agreement for co-funding in the form of a loan up to PLN 24.5 million for the project entitled “Reclamation of land between the Szotkówka river and the Pochwacie spoil heap in Połomia - Stage II”. As at the date of approval of this report the funding has not been disbursed.
On 8 November 2021, JSW signed a co-funding agreement with NFOŚiGW in the form of a loan up to PLN 60.0 million for the project entitled: “Commercial utilization of methane – Knurów Section”. The carrying value of the loan as at 31 December 2021 was PLN 57.1 million.

PFR DECISION TO PARTIALLY FORGIVE THE PREFERENTIAL LOANS GRANTED TO JSW AND JSW KOKS On 23 September 2021, JSW and JSW KOKS received from PFR "Statements on partial release of debt and the amount of forgiveness of preferential loans" which the Parent Company and JSW KOKS received from PFR. On the basis of the representations received, PFR forgave the granted preferential loans in part, i.e. in the amount of PLN 89.2 million for JSW and PLN 18.7 million for JSW KOKS. The loans were forgiven effective as of 24 September 2021.
JSW IS PART OF THE EUROPEAN GREEN DEAL In September 2021, JSW participated in the European Economic Congress in Katowice, during which it was recognized for capturing methane and using it in cogeneration engines at KWK Knurów-Szczygłowice. Some of the methane is used for the mine's own needs – for production of electricity and heat – and the rest is sold to external companies.
COMPLETION OF DEEPENING OF VENTILATION SHAFT IV IN KWK PNIÓWEK On 24 September 2021, KWK Pniówek completed the work on deepening ventilation shaft IV. In the first stage, the shaft was deepened from the level of 705 to 855 meters and in the second stage to 969 meters. Thanks to this project the mine will be able to the safely continue to develop level 1000 of its western section, and in the future, begin the construction of level 1140. In addition, during the sinking of the shaft, the mine began the removal of many kilometers of workings through which used air was discharged.

COMPLETION OF SHAFT DEEPENING The modernization of the mine shaft hoist in the northern compartment of Shaft VI at KWK Budryk was completed in November 2021. As of 4 December 2021 the shaft can be used to descend to all of the levels in the mine. The modernized shaft hoist will streamline the logistics of transporting staff and materials, which will largely translate into more efficient working time.
SALARY AGREEMENT On 28 January 2022, a wage agreement was signed between the JSW Management Board and Representative Trade Union Organizations. According to the agreement, the base pay rates for JSW employees are scheduled to be increased by 10% as of 1 January 2022. Similarly, the payments for preventive meals are to grow from PLN 21.0 to PLN 30.0.
